Calculating Current Draw and Standby Battery

This section is for helping you determine the current draw and standby battery needs
for your installation.
2.6.1

Worksheet Requirements

The following steps must be taken when determining RPS-1000 current draw and
standby battery requirements.
Filling in the Current Draw Worksheet, Table 2-4 (Section 2.6.2)
1. For the RPS-1000, the worst case current draw is listed for the panel, addressable devices,
and SLC expanders. Fill in the number of addressable devices and expanders that will be
used in the system and compute the current draw requirements for alarm and standby.
Record this information in Table 2-4 at Line A.
2. Add up the current draw for all auxiliary devices and record in the table at Line B.
3. Add up all notification appliance loads and record in the table at Line C.
4. For notification appliances and auxiliary devices not mentioned in the manual, refer to the
device manual for the current ratings.
5. Make sure that the total alarm current you calculated, including current for the panel itself,
does not exceed 6.0 A. This is the maximum alarm current allowable.
6. Complete the remaining instructions in Table 2-4 for determining battery size require-
ments.

2.6.1.1 Maximum Battery Standby Load

Table 2-3 shows the maximum battery standby load for the RPS-1000 based on 24
and 60 hours of standby. The standby load calculations of line G in the Current Draw
Calculation Worksheet (Table 2-4) must be less than the number shown in Table 2-3
for the battery size used and standby hours required.
Rechargeable
Battery Size
7 AH
12 AH
17 AH
33 AH
*
Required for NFPA 72 Auxiliary Protected Fire Alarm systems for Fire Alarm Service (City Box)
and Remote Station Protected Fire Alarm systems (Polarity Reversal) and Digital Alarm Com-
municator/Transmitter (DACT).
Note: 33AH max battery size for Fm (Factory Mutual) installations
Table 2-3: Maximum Battery Standby Load
Max. Load for 24 hrs. Standby,
5 mins. Alarm
270 mA
475 mA
685 mA
1370 mA
2-5
*Max. Load for 60 hrs. Standby, 5
mins. Alarm
105 mA
190 mA
270 mA
540 mA
